Output 68ea5a29012571260c655794c6071e5cc0586a545099c4a8368c9863bd05b297:2

value
2866146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bad08c7c92aed3c43df6f77ccacc09d81d48bf2 OP_EQUAL
address
3A3khdjYKSAcR4VPxkAWgtjrxiXLcsc7Jf
transaction
68ea5a29012571260c655794c6071e5cc0586a545099c4a8368c9863bd05b297
spent
true